Junior Inside Sales Rep
CIRCOR International, Inc. is a company that supports U.S. Navy valve projects through a diverse group of prime contractors. The Junior Inside Sales Representative will provide inside sales support, contract review, and customer service, serving as a central hub for customer purchasing, engineering, operations, and quality teams.

Responsibilities
Support sales team in reviewing customer RFQs and coordinating with engineering, planning, purchasing, operations, and quality to develop accurate quotations
Communicate product selection support based on input from Application Engineering, considering contractual requirements, pricing, and availability
Maintain proactive communication with customers throughout the quotation, order review, and acceptance process
Review customer purchase orders, contract terms, and specifications to ensure alignment with quotations, pricing, delivery commitments, and company policies
Identify discrepancies or risks in contract language and escalate issues to management or legal resources as needed
Ensure compliance with U.S. Navy and internal documentation, quality, and reporting requirements
Track contract changes, amendments, and customer communications to maintain accurate project records
Serve as a single point of contact for customer purchasing, engineering, operations, and quality departments
Respond to customer inquiries regarding order status, documentation, technical information, and delivery schedules
Coordinate internally to resolve issues related to order accuracy, technical requirements, or production constraints
Document sales, contract, and customer service activities in CRM or other tracking systems
Maintain organized records of quotations, contract reviews, order changes, and customer correspondence
Support continuous improvement by recommending product or service enhancements based on customer feedback and engineering input
Assist with internal audits, compliance reviews, and process documentation
Support cross‑functional initiatives and other tasks assigned by management
Qualification
Required
Strong commitment to process adherence, documentation accuracy, and compliance
Solid understanding of customer service principles and ability to resolve routine and moderately complex issues
Strong organizational skills with the ability to prioritize tasks and meet deadlines
High attention to detail and accuracy
Ability to interpret basic contract language and identify inconsistencies
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ook; Contract Review experience is a plus
Competent written and verbal communication skills for customer and internal interactions
Self-starter with the ability to work independently and collaboratively
US Citizen
Preferred
Bachelor of Science degree preferred
Equivalent experience may be considered in lieu of degree
1–2 years of experience in inside sales, customer service, contract administration, or a technical support environment preferred
Familiarity with manufacturing concepts, engineering documentation, or industrial products is beneficial

CIRCOR International is a global manufacturer specializing in highly engineered, complex, and severe environment products that serve long-term, high growth infrastructure markets, including oil and gas, power generation, industrial, and aerospace & defense.
